Ben van Berkel Quotes.
Ideas can come while reading a good novel.
Architecture falls between art and airports. It’s pragmatic-it helps you get from point A to point B. But it also works as art. It makes you think twice. It inspires you. It brings you back to yourself.
You could never hide yourself in these places – in Mies’s Farnsworth house, for example. That was a mistake of Modernism. People need places to hide from each other, too. You need everything.
